Westlake Lutheran Academy serves the Katy/Richmond/Fulshear area to provide a school that is founded on Walking with Jesus, Loving Relationships, and Academic Excellence.
At Westlake Lutheran Academy, teachers know every child is a gift from God and that He has entrusted them to provide a faith-based education that promotes spiritual growth and academic excellence.
WLA is dedicated to a superior academic experience integrated with a consistent, Christian approach to learning.
Westlake Lutheran Academy provides a comprehensive pre-kindergarten through 8th grade program (9th grade beginning in Fall 2025), that develops each student spiritually, academically, physically, and socially.
Westlake Lutheran Academy offers a strong academic program, challenging athletic competition, and opportunities to minister to others through volunteer service. It is this blend which makes Westlake unique.

Quick Stats (2024)

  • Grades: Prekindergarten-9
  • Enrollment: 197 students
  • Yearly Tuition: $15,500
  • Acceptance rate: 85%
  • Average class size: 18 students
  • Application Deadline: None / Rolling

School Notes

  • Westlake Lutheran Academy utilizes research-based and relative curriculum that is student-centered, emphasizes small group instruction, and features foreign language and fine arts in every grade level (PreK 3 - Grade 9). In addition to the aforementioned curriculum, numerous electives are available for the students to select, ranging from competitive sports and cheer to musical productions and publishing. Our school offers state-of-the-art technology in which a one-to-one ratio of technological tools is available for every student. WLA is a Christ-centered program that emphasizes spiritual growth to equip students to become courageous leaders as they serve and minister to others.
